The numbers below refer to the step numbers on the diagnostic table.
- 3: This step tests for a short to ground in the 4WD Low signal circuit.
- 4: This step tests for an open in the 4WD Low signal circuit, a faulty transfer case control module, active transfer case vehicles, or transfer case switch, non-active transfer case vehicles.
